Output 875384c41764383469ffec24c8e822aa601622ce95d9dc21c5be307d1016b8fe:1

value
3070760
script pubkey
OP_0 OP_PUSHBYTES_20 e93ce00bb446fceb1a0c53767be8f823b6d34dc2
address
bc1qay7wqza5gm7wkxsv2dm8h68cywmdxnwzfa32fr
transaction
875384c41764383469ffec24c8e822aa601622ce95d9dc21c5be307d1016b8fe
confirmations
121719
spent
true